The popular neighborhoods of the city of Aversa are, due to their social fragility, the most exposed to illicit electoral pressure and illegal conditioning. In these hours it is necessary to monitor possible non-legal behavior of candidates”. The centre-left mayoral candidate in Aversa raised the alarm Mauro Baldascino, which gives an account of the investigations underway by the Public Prosecutor’s Office of Naples North and the police, following complaints, regarding an alleged trafficking of electoral cards by candidates who have already been heard by the Finance Department, and of episodes of “buying and selling” of votes within public housing. “These are facts, if true, of enormous gravity, which signal possible attempts to massively pollute the electoral competition. For this reason we ask the Prefect, the Police Commissioner, all the police forces and all the institutions – this is Baldascino’s appeal – to guarantee the regular and democratic conduct of the elections, in particular, as has already happened in the past, to supervise the outside the polling stations so that there are no people who stop and talk to voters in the free exercise of the vote, guaranteeing a strengthened security presence adequate to the serious alarm that the press reports raise”.
